Target Executive Chair Brian Cornell Sells 50,000 Shares for $8.2 Million -- Should Investors Be Concerned?
Cornell disposed of 15% of his equity stake via trust following a 68% one-year stock rally, leaving him with ~279,000 shares across direct and indirect holdings.
Editor’s note: This article has been corrected. Michael Fiddelke is CEO of Target. Brian Cornell is former CEO and current executive chair.
Brian C. Cornell, former CEO and current executive chair of Target Corporation(NYSE:TGT), reported a sale of 50,000 shares of common stock on Aug. 25, 2026. SEC Form 4 filing
Details
Transaction value based on SEC Form 4 weighted average sale price ($163.56); post-transaction value based on Aug. 25, 2026, market close ($163.47).
